Navigating Terrain: When to Prioritize a Topographical Survey in Montana

When venturing into the rugged and diverse terrain of Montana, understanding the lay of the land is crucial. A topographical survey provides invaluable information about elevation changes, slope gradients, and terrain characteristics. This detailed mapping can be essential for a variety of applications, from planning construction projects to ensuring safe navigation during outdoor adventures. Think about the following factors when deciding whether a topographical survey is necessary for your Montana endeavors:

  • Scale of Undertaking: Large-scale developments like road construction or residential subdivisions regularly require precise topographic information to ensure proper site planning and drainage.
  • Roughness of the Area: Steep slopes, dense vegetation, or challenging landscape can make manual assessment difficult. A topographical survey provides accurate representation, even in remote areas.
  • Environmental Concerns: Surveys help identify vulnerable areas and potential impacts of development on the environment. This information is important for sustainable land management practices.

Understanding Your Land: Drainage and Grading Surveys in Montana

For landowners across the Big Sky Country, grasping your land's unique characteristics is crucial for success. As soon as you're planning a new building project or simply want to enhance your property's drainage, professional grading and drainage surveys can offer invaluable insights. These surveys thoroughly analyze the contours of your land, identifying areas prone to waterpooling and highlighting potential issues related to water flow. In Montana's diverse terrain, where elevation changes can be dramatic, understanding how water moves across your property is essential for preventing erosion, inundation, and structural problems.

By partnering with a licensed surveyor, you can gain a detailed understanding of your land's topography and water flow patterns. This knowledge is essential for making informed decisions about development projects, landscaping plans, and overall property management.

Topographic Studies in Montana

A topographic survey is a meticulous examination of the earth's surface, revealing critical details about elevation, slopes, and features. In Montana, these surveys are essential for unlocking the potential of various sites. Whether it's planning a infrastructure development, assessing natural resources, or charting hiking paths, a detailed topographic survey provides the blueprint for informed decision-making.

Surveyors utilize specialized equipment like GPS receivers and total stations to meticulously map the terrain features. The resulting topographic maps offer a visual representation of the land, highlighting critical elements such as stream channels, potential challenges, and suitable spots for development.
